Everton midfielder Abdoulaye Doucoure is making positive progress from his groin injury.
The Frenchman has missed each of the Blues' matches under Frank Lampard so far after sustaining a groin injury in the 1-0 loss to Aston Villa at Goodison Park last month.
However, it seems that the 29-year-old is continuing to edge closer to a return.
The message from the club read: "Abdoulaye Doucoure joined in the warm-up part of today's training session as he continues to make positive progress from his groin injury."
